) Anyway, it was a recommendation from a trainer that this was a better way to get good at pushups. Instead of doing pushups from your knees (a.k.a girlies), he suggested starting with wall pushups, then moving to 60 degree pushups on your toes, then move to 30 degree pushups on our toes, then to the floor. I thought it was a great suggestion, since the toe pushups really engage your whole core. So, that's what I'm doing -- I feel like I'll make better progress that way. |
